The invention discloses a traction mechanism between vehicles. The traction mechanism comprises fixing holes, two first wear-resistant pieces and two second wear-resistant pieces, wherein the fixing holes are formed in the two ends of a rod body respectively, the two first wear-resistant pieces are made of a material with the hardness and the wear resistance larger than or equal to a steel material, and the two second wear-resistant pieces are made of the material with the hardness and the wear resistance larger than or equal to the steel material. Through the arrangements that the rod body of the traction mechanism is arranged to be made of an aluminum alloy material, in addition, the second wear-resistant pieces are arranged in the two fixing holes of the rod body respectively, and the first wear-resistant pieces are arranged on the end face of the rod body, the traction mechanism meets use requirements, meanwhile, the service life is guaranteed, the self weight of the traction mechanism is reduced, and the technical problems that in the prior art, since an existing traction mechanism is made of a cast steel material, so the self weight of the traction mechanism is large, and it is not beneficial for reducing the self weight of a vehicle to achieve the goal of increasing loading are solved.
